# How To Stop Fear Of Failure ## The Jason Drees Show — Episode 2 In this episode of The Jason Drees Show, Jason breaks down the real source of fear of failure and why most people do not realize how much past failures are still shaping their present choices. Fear of failure usually is not about the future. It is often the nervous system remembering something that already happened: A business loss. A divorce. A failed launch. A financial struggle. A relationship ending. A season where you lost confidence. A moment where you started questioning who you were. The fear is not just: “What if this fails?” The deeper fear is: “What if this makes me feel like that again?” Jason explains how fear of failure creates an artificial ceiling, pushes people back into their comfort zone, lowers their targets, and shuts down the exact version of them needed to solve the problem. This episode is for entrepreneurs, business owners, leaders, men rebuilding after divorce, people under financial pressure, and anyone who knows they are capable of more but has been settling for less because of fear, hesitation, or past failure. ## Key Themes * Why fear of failure is often rooted in past failure * How past failures silently shape present choices * Why most people settle for what they have achieved instead of pursuing what they actually want * The relationship between comfort zone, uncertainty, and success * Why fear can shut down the exact version of you needed to win * How mindset and frame shape your reality * Why more action is not always the answer * The difference between hard work and aligned work * How internal congruence rebuilds confidence * Why doing what you say you will do matters * How to stop letting old wounds lower your target * Why past failures can become wisdom instead of limitation ## Core Ideas Fear of failure is not always fear of the future. Often, it is fear of re-experiencing the emotional state of a past failure. Failure becomes limiting when it turns into identity. There is a difference between “I failed at something” and “I am a failure.” Past failure can quietly lower your target. It may not stop you completely, but it can make you play smaller, delay decisions, avoid risk, under-invite, overthink, and settle. The answer is not just more action. The deeper answer is shifting your frame, aiming higher, moving from alignment, and rebuilding internal congruence. ## Powerful Lines “You are not afraid of failing. You are afraid of becoming who you became the last time you failed.” “Fear of failure is often artificial. The emotion is real, but the danger is not.” “If you were fearless, what would you go do?” “The fear shuts down the exact version of you that could solve the problem.” “Past failure does not always stop you loudly. Sometimes it just lowers your target.” “The ability to create the life you want is based on your ability to shift your frame.” “More action is not always the answer. The answer is aligned action.” “Every time you do what you say you are going to do, you build confidence. Every time you do not, you shoot a hole in your confidence.” “You do not have to let old wounds run your future.” ## Closing Frame Failure is simply an unwanted result. The problem is not that unwanted results happen. The problem is when people begin to fear them so much that they stop aiming, stop moving, stop trusting themselves, and stop going after the life they actually want. The way through is ownership, frame shifting, alignment, higher targets, and internal congruence. You are not here to settle for the life you were able to achieve. You've been fragmenting yourself since you were a kid. Authenticity is the only thing that beats AI — and it starts with putting yourself back together. We fragment ourselves as protection — every time something painful happens, we shave off another piece. Most people spend their whole lives doing this without realizing it, then wonder why they feel hollow at the top of their game. The path forward isn't more achievement. It's defragmentation — reclaiming the parts of yourself you put away to be acceptable. We fragment ourselves as a survival mechanism. Every time something painful happens, every time we get told we're "too much," every time being our full self gets us rejected — we shave off another piece and put it away. Most people spend their entire lives doing this. Then they hit a level of success they thought would feel like something, and it doesn't, because there isn't enough of them left to enjoy it. The path forward isn't another goal. It's defragmentation. Getting the pieces back. Authenticity is the only thing that's going to stand out in a world flooded with AI, and authenticity requires being whole. Jason talks about going through this himself — divorce, healing, writing — and what it takes to reclaim the dreamer, the jokester, the champion, the parts of you that learned it wasn't safe to be seen.
